Limitations

Shared instances

Customers hosted on a shared instance are only allowed to refresh the historical data up to 8 times per day, independent of the Power BI licensing possibilities. Max. 120 Intraday report refreshes per hour are allowed from the users. This could be for example, 10 users using an intraday report at the same time with a page refresh of 5 minutes or 30 users with 15 min. page refresh.

For exporting the data, only the data export service add-on is available for shared instances.

Real Time reporting and solutions with direct data access (except the intraday reports) are only supported for dedicated instances.

Dedicated instances

The features and the performance of a dedicated instance is basically unlimited and will provide the required capacity. Increasing the capacity is not an automated process and requires a change request from the customer. Before any approval, an optimization analysis will be executed by the infrastructure team, and all their recommended measures must be implemented as a first step.

Power BI Features

The feature set of the Power BI Service depends on the customer licensing at Microsoft. This includes the total storage size, the maximum size of a data set, incremental refreshes, the system performance, and the page refresh rates in the reports to list some of the most important examples.

Incremental refresh

CCBI datasets are not available with parameter configuration and policy for incremental refreshes. Only full refreshes for large storage mode are currently supported.

Intraday and Real Time Reporting

Intraday reporting with a direct connection to the datamart and a refresh delay of 15 minutes is only available for the Webex Contact Center. Calling data is refreshed according to the dataset refresh schedule.

For performance reasons, the intraday dataset contains a reduced set of measures for inbound only and the real time dataset only what is used in report templates.

Queue assignments

The agent queue assignment report and the real time agent states by queue do not support the new dynamic skill configuration, where skills are directly configured at agent level. Queue assignments for skill-based routing only supports the configured skill profiles and where the skill requirements are configured and not assigned within the flow.

Alternate numbers for Auto Attendant and Hunt Group

The AUTO ATTENDANT and HUNT GROUP dimension only supports primary phone numbers and extensions to map the available fact numbers with the configured features. There is no match to dimensions, if alternate numbers are used to call those features.
